The Overlooked Link Between US Jobs Reports and Crypto Market Shifts

Emilia Novak February 12, 2026

The intertwining of government employment reports and the dynamic landscape of crypto markets is increasingly evident. As US jobs data continues to evolve, the ripple effects on Bitcoin price and trading strategies become critical for investors navigating today’s financial environment.

Understanding the impact of government employment reports

Changes in government employment reports can significantly shape market perceptions, influencing not only how investors view the stock market but also the crypto markets. For instance, recent revisions to labor statistics have raised eyebrows, with the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) noting discrepancies in job numbers that impacted economic sentiment. According to CryptoSlate, the government recently admitted that nearly one million jobs reported for the previous year never existed, leading traders to reassess economic conditions. This revelation underscores the importance of accurate employment data as an economic indicator for overall financial health.

Moreover, revisions in labor statistics can have drastic implications for economic stability. When investors perceive a rise in unemployment or wage stagnation, they often brace for potential market downturns. Conversely, stronger job growth typically boosts market confidence, affecting asset prices across various sectors, including cryptocurrencies.

Current US jobs data and its effects on crypto behavior

The latest US jobs data has revealed significant trends that directly affect crypto behavior. For example, the recent nonfarm payrolls indicated a growth of 130,000 in January, with unemployment rates holding steady at 4.3%, and wages climbing by approximately 0.4% to $37.17, reflecting a 3.7% increase year-over-year. These figures seem encouraging but also prompt caution among cryptocurrency traders as they assess the implications for future monetary policy.

When job reports fluctuate, the cryptocurrency market tends to react with volatility. As job figures deviate from expectations, investors often adjust their trading strategies to mitigate risk. The uncertainties surrounding employment figures can make the crypto market especially sensitive. In these scenarios, minor deviations in employment data can send Bitcoin prices on unpredictable swings, illustrating the deep-rooted relationship between job statistics and market behavior.

Relationship between employment reports and Bitcoin price fluctuations

The correlation between labor data and Bitcoin price shifts is more profound than one might assume. As employment data is released, Bitcoin traders closely monitor these figures for clues on market direction. If the employment numbers suggest that economic conditions are deteriorating, as seen with recent downward revisions, traders may react by selling off their Bitcoin holdings, causing significant price declines.

For instance, the aforementioned downward revision of nearly 1 million jobs had a psychological impact on traders, fueling their anxiety around Federal Reserve policy shifts and interest rate adjustments. As noted by Bloomberg, weak jobs data might spur expectations for rate cuts, creating a feedback loop that influences both the stock and crypto markets. This interplay highlights how traders constantly react to revised employment statistics, further indicating that labor data is a pivotal factor in shaping Bitcoin’s price trajectory.

Economic indicators driving changes in crypto markets

Several key economic indicators signal shifts in market sentiment, affecting cryptocurrencies and traditional investments alike. Among these indicators are wage growth and unemployment rates, which are directly correlated with consumer spending and investment capacity. When wages increase, consumer confidence typically rises, leading to greater market participation in both equities and cryptocurrencies.

During times of economic uncertainty, such as fluctuations in employment rates, traders must navigate intricate market dynamics. Notably,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ies tend to respond differently to economic announcements compared to traditional stock markets. While stocks may follow established trends, crypto often reflects a more speculative nature, driven by rapid changes in investor sentiment fueled by economic data. This discrepancy underscores the need for investors to remain vigilant, particularly as they interpret the latest economic reports.

Assessing future risks linked to US jobs data

Looking ahead, the potential volatility stemming from upcoming employment reports should be a central concern for crypto investors. With the unpredictability of labor statistics, traders can face sudden market shifts that challenge their strategies. The interplay between positive job growth and potential wage stagnation creates a complex landscape that could impact Bitcoin and broader crypto trends.

To prepare for such volatilities, investors are encouraged to adopt strategies that mitigate risk. These strategies include diversifying portfolios based on employment data trends and employing stop-loss orders to protect investments from sharp downturns. Recognizing the historical patterns of how markets respond to employment reports can also guide traders in making informed decisions.
